  • Joseph Smale

    God's 'Moses' for Pentecostalism

    by Tim Welch ...
    Series series Studies In Evangelical History & Thought
    Joseph Smale was a catalytic figure in the church life of los Angeles, leading many towards the 'Promised land' of Pentecostal blessing in 1905-1906; although his subsequent experiences led him to retreat from the burgeoning Pentecostal movement.Joseph Smale (1867-1926) was one of the central figures involved in the chain of events leading to the 1906 Azusa Street revival in los Angeles.
